Kurt A. Mäder is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Materials Chemistry. According to data from OpenAlex, Kurt A. Mäder has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 912 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 12 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 9 papers in Materials Chemistry. Recurrent topics in Kurt A. Mäder’s work include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(12 papers), Semiconductor materials and interfaces (9 papers) and Semiconductor materials and devices (7 papers). Kurt A. Mäder is often cited by papers focused on Semiconductor Quantum Structures and Devices (12 papers), Semiconductor materials and interfaces (9 papers) and Semiconductor materials and devices (7 papers). Kurt A. Mäder collaborates with scholars based in Switzerland, United States and France. Kurt A. Mäder's co-authors include Alex Zunger, H. von Känel, E. Müller, N. Onda, A. Baldereschi, Henning Sirringhaus, J. Henz, Lin‐Wang Wang, Massimiliano Di Ventra and M. Ospelt and has published in prestigious journals such as Physical Review Letters, Applied Physics Letters and Journal of Applied Physics.
